MEAT Criteria for M02.162
For M02.162to count as a valid HCC diagnosis in a given encounter, the provider's documentation must show MEAT: Monitor, Evaluate, Assess, or Treat. A diagnosis from a prior year does not carry forward automatically — it has to be re-documented and supported each calendar year.
- MMonitor: signs, symptoms, disease progression, or lab trending documented in the note
- EEvaluate: test results, medication response, or physical findings reviewed by the provider
- AAssess: explicit mention in the assessment or plan with acknowledgment of status
- TTreat: medication, referral, procedure, therapy, or counseling tied to the diagnosis
Only one of M/E/A/T is required to support the code, but the documentation must be specific enough to show that the provider actually addressed M02.162 during that encounter — not just copy-forwarded from a problem list.
What This Code Means
M02.162 is the ICD-10-CM diagnosis code for postdysenteric arthropathy, left knee. Joint inflammation and pain in the left knee that develops after a dysentery infection (severe diarrheal illness). M02.162 sits in the ICD-10-CM chapter for diseases of the musculoskeletal system and connective tissue (m00-m99), within the section covering infectious arthropathies (m00-m02).
Under the CMS-HCC V28 risk adjustment model, M02.162 maps to Bone/Joint/Muscle/Severe Soft Tissue Infections/Necrosis (HCC 92) with a community, non-dual, aged base RAF weight of 0.479. Under the older CMS-HCC V24 model, M02.162 maps to Bone/Joint/Muscle Infections/Necrosis (HCC 39) with a community, non-dual, aged base RAF weight of 0.401. V28 is the CMS-HCC risk adjustment model that reached 100% phase-in for payment year 2026, replacing V24 which was used during the PY2024–PY2025 transition.
Verify left knee involvement is explicitly stated in clinical documentation. Because M02.162 maps to a payment HCC, the provider's documentation must satisfy MEAT criteria (Monitor, Evaluate, Assess, or Treat) for the encounter to count toward the patient's Medicare Advantage risk adjustment score. When documentation is ambiguous, coders should issue a provider query rather than assume the highest-specificity variant.

Coding Tips
- •Verify left knee involvement is explicitly stated in clinical documentation
- •Document the temporal relationship between dysentery infection and arthropathy onset

Documentation Requirements
- ✓Documented history of dysentery or severe diarrheal infection
- ✓Left knee joint involvement specifically identified
- ✓Clinical evidence of knee arthropathy and functional limitation
- ✓Established timeline between infection and knee arthritis onset
- ✓Chronic or ongoing nature of joint symptoms documented
- ✓Mobility and ambulation assessment
- ✓Physical examination findings supporting knee arthritis diagnosis
Commonly Confused Codes
- •M02.161 — Postdysenteric arthropathy, right knee (opposite side)
- •M02.169 — Postdysenteric arthropathy, unspecified knee (when laterality unknown)
- •M00.062 — Staphylococcal arthritis, left knee (septic arthritis, not reactive)
- •M17.12 — Unilateral primary osteoarthritis, left knee (degenerative condition)
- •M25.562 — Pain in left knee (symptom code, not diagnostic)
